    Jimani Airport (ICAO: MDJI) was an airstrip serving Jimani, Independencia, Dominican Republic.

    Google Earth Historical Imagery (2/11/2002) shows an 870 metres (2,850 ft) sand runway paralleling Highway 46 near the southeastern shore of Lake Azuéi. The (1/12/2010) image shows the lake had risen and inundated the runway. Current (10/24/2016) imagery shows the lake has risen further and the runway is completely under water.
